what does it do Mike? details man!

It's difficult to remember now, but what I recall was that
I tried starting the GUI, and selected "Add new printer"
or sth like that. When I tried to create the new instance,
I was not allowed to select the one which was already
there. It wanted me to enter a whole new connection,
name, type, etc. Trying to create a new printer with
a new name but the same connection was also refused.
It appeared not to understand what I was trying to do.
It seemed to think that it was some sort of error to try
to associate multiple queues with one physical printer
connection.

On another distro, this is not a restriction.
